What You Will Be Doing as a MedSpeed Medical Driver:
- Primarily operate a company-owned vehicle to transport lab specimens, medical records, pharmaceuticals, x-rays, hospital supplies, interoffice mail, and related materials.
- Utilize a hand-held scanning device to accurately track items throughout the transportation cycle.
- Adhere strictly to operating policies, procedures, and service schedules.
- Maintain a professional image through your appearance and interactions with clients and the public.
- Load and unload company vehicles using appropriate equipment.
- Exhibit safe and courteous driving behavior at all times.
- Conduct pre/post-trip vehicle inspections and ensure the vehicle is clean and orderly.
- Adapt and perform all duties across various routes, as assignments may change based on client and business needs.

What You Need to Become a MedSpeed Medical Driver:
- Strong customer service and interpersonal skills.
- Must be at least 19 years old with an active driver’s license held for a minimum of 3 years.
- Proven dependability and reliability.
- Comfortable working with and adapting to technology.
- Ability to closely follow established procedures.
- Competence in planning efficient routes between multiple locations.
- Ability to pass both initial and random drug and alcohol screenings.
- Capable of driving a non-commercial vehicle on various roads and under differing weather conditions.
- An exceptional driving history is a must.
- Proof of COVID-19 vaccination as required by location and local mandates.
- Ability to regularly lift and carry items weighing up to 50 pounds.
- Must be able to lift items from storage racks.
- Comfortable walking long distances and standing for extended periods.
